Transaction 21680b52041257d657f66b99826bb42104c9424add34c4109a1815a27d803817

2 Input
2 Outputs
  • 21680b52041257d657f66b99826bb42104c9424add34c4109a1815a27d803817:0
  • value  913961
    address  1P3Mt8Ygh5o26J6j8jDrqpyy5BV71ga5WK
  • 21680b52041257d657f66b99826bb42104c9424add34c4109a1815a27d803817:1
  • value  5563616
    address  1Lp7Njnw2erecWf5EV2cAjECWfgGQ9NP4n